legongju.com
我们一直在努力
2025-01-15 17:34 | 星期三

如何利用jupyter sql进行实时数据可视化

要使用Jupyter Notebook进行实时数据可视化,你需要安装和配置一些工具和库

  1. 安装必要的库:

在Jupyter Notebook中运行以下命令,以安装所需的库:

!pip install ipykernel
!pip install ipython-sql
!pip install pandas
!pip install matplotlib
!pip install seaborn
  1. 加载数据库连接:

首先,你需要在Jupyter Notebook中加载与你的数据库的连接。例如,如果你使用的是SQLite数据库,你可以这样做:

import sqlite3
from sqlalchemy import create_engine

# 替换为你的数据库文件路径
database_path = "your_database_file.db"
engine = create_engine(f"sqlite:///{database_path}")
  1. 查询数据库:

使用ipython-sql库查询数据库并将结果存储在Pandas DataFrame中。例如,如果你想从名为your_table的表中获取数据,可以这样做:

%load_ext sql
%sql sqlite:///your_database_file.db

# 替换为你的表名和查询条件
query = """SELECT * FROM your_table WHERE condition"""
data = https://www.yisu.com/ask/%sql $query>
  1. 实时数据可视化:

现在你已经将查询结果存储在Pandas DataFrame中,可以使用Matplotlib或Seaborn库创建实时数据可视化。例如,你可以创建一个折线图来显示数据的变化:

import matplotlib.pyplot as plt
import seaborn as sns

# 设置Seaborn风格
sns.set()

# 创建一个折线图
plt.figure(figsize=(12, 6))
sns.lineplot(x="column_name_x", y="column_name_y", data=https://www.yisu.com/ask/df)>

请注意,你需要根据你的数据集和需求调整上述代码。此外,你可能需要定期更新数据以反映实时变化。你可以通过定期重新运行查询和可视化代码来实现这一点。

未经允许不得转载 » 本文链接:https://www.legongju.com/article/106935.html

相关推荐

  • SQL中ifnull与coalesce的区别是什么

    SQL中ifnull与coalesce的区别是什么

    在SQL中,IFNULL和COALESCE都是用于处理NULL值的函数。它们的作用类似,但有一些区别: IFNULL函数只接受两个参数,第一个参数是要判断的值,如果该值为NULL,则...

  • 如何在SQL中使用ifnull处理空值

    如何在SQL中使用ifnull处理空值

    在SQL中,可以使用IFNULL函数来处理空值。IFNULL函数接受两个参数,如果第一个参数不为空,则返回第一个参数的值,否则返回第二个参数的值。示例如下:
    SEL...

  • SQL中ifnull函数的作用是什么

    SQL中ifnull函数的作用是什么

    IFNULL函数用于判断指定的字段或表达式是否为NULL,如果为NULL则返回指定的默认值,否则返回该字段或表达式的值。在查询数据时,可以使用IFNULL函数来处理NULL值...

  • 如何优化ifnull在SQL查询中的使用

    如何优化ifnull在SQL查询中的使用

    在SQL查询中,如果要优化使用IFNULL函数,可以考虑以下几点: 使用COALESCE函数代替IFNULL:COALESCE函数可以接受多个参数,并返回第一个非NULL值。在某些数据库...

  • jupyter sql与python结合进行数据分析案例

    jupyter sql与python结合进行数据分析案例

    在这个案例中,我们将使用Jupyter Notebook来结合SQL和Python进行数据分析 首先,确保已经安装了必要的库。在Jupyter Notebook中运行以下命令: !pip install pa...

  • jupyter sql中执行复杂查询的方法

    jupyter sql中执行复杂查询的方法

    在Jupyter Notebook中执行复杂的SQL查询,你需要首先安装一个名为ipython-sql的扩展包 安装ipython-sql扩展包: pip install ipython-sql 安装数据库驱动。对于不...

  • jupyter sql扩展如何安装配置

    jupyter sql扩展如何安装配置

    要在 Jupyter Notebook 中使用 SQL 扩展,你需要安装一个名为 ipython-sql 的包 首先,确保你已经安装了 Jupyter Notebook。如果没有,请参考官方文档进行安装:...

  • sql to_days函数在不同数据库中的兼容性如何

    sql to_days函数在不同数据库中的兼容性如何

    TO_DAYS() 函数用于将日期转换为天数,从而计算两个日期之间的天数差 MySQL: SELECT TO_DAYS('2022-01-01') - TO_DAYS('2021-01-01'); SQL Server: SELECT DAT...